Cultured Pearl and Diamond Channel-Set Ring

This is a fine jewelry ring featuring a large, spherical cultured pearl as the primary focal point. The pearl measures approximately 8-9mm and exhibits a creamy white body color with subtle rose overtones and a soft, satiny luster. It is securely mounted on a white metal band, which appears to be white gold or platinum based on the brightness and lack of tarnish. Flanking the central pearl on the shoulders of the band are vertical channel-set rectangular stones, likely baguette-cut diamonds, which provide a geometric contrast to the organic curve of the pearl. Below the pearl setting, the band splits into a fluid, bypass-style curve, creating a graceful 'S' shape that cradles the gem. This design reflects a mid-to-late 20th-century aesthetic, likely from the 1980s or 1990s. The craftsmanship is of high quality, evidenced by the clean channel settings and the polished finish of the metal. While the interior hallmarks are not visible, the weight and construction suggest a luxury piece. The overall condition appears excellent with no visible surface abrasions on the pearl or loosening of the side stones.
